E8 4JU is a small, tightly knit residential postcode in London’s East End, home to 1,350 residents. The area is characterised by its compact layout, with a focus on flats rather than detached housing. Daily life here is shaped by proximity to transport hubs, including multiple rail, metro, and bus routes, which connect residents to central London and beyond. The population is predominantly adults aged 30–64, reflecting a mature community with established roots. While the area lacks natural landscapes or protected sites, it benefits from low flood risk and minimal environmental constraints. Broadband connectivity is excellent, scoring 100, ensuring seamless digital access for remote work or entertainment. However, crime rates sit at a moderate level, with a safety score of 65, meaning standard precautions are advisable. E8 4JU is ideal for those seeking a compact, well-connected living space with easy access to retail, transport, and cultural hubs, though its small size means limited expansion for new developments.

Living in E8 4JU offers easy access to a range of amenities within practical reach. Retail options include Planet Organic Broadway, Sainsburys Hackney, and Tesco Hackney, providing everyday shopping needs. Transport links are extensive, with rail stations like Haggerston and London Fields, plus metro stops such as Stepney Green and Mile End, ensuring quick access to the city. Ferry services at Tower Pier and London Bridge City Pier connect residents to riverside destinations. For travel beyond London, London City Airport is nearby, and bus interchanges like Whipps Cross and Green Line Coach Station offer regional links.
